From 11th to 20th of July the third international Parkinson's Disease Summerschool for healthcare students takes place in Warsaw Poland. This summerschool takes a multi disciplinary and multi professional approach to research on Parkinson's Disease. The outcome of the summerschool will consist of 3 research project proposals. One in basic sciences research, one in translational research and one in applied research.
We are looking for patients, carers and professionals of all healthcare professionals engaged in diagnosis, treatment and care for patients with Parkinson's Disease. Junior as well as senior professionals are welcome to take part in our review committee. The students will be challenged to present their research ideas in a language understandable to you, so you can make a judgement on the relevance from your personal or professional perspective on the work which was carried out by the participants of our summerschool.
If you chose to take part in the review you will receive 1 to 3 research project proposals on the 18th of July on 16:30 and an evaluation form to be completed before 19th of July 16:30. The approximate amount of work is 1 hour. Additionally you will be invited (not compulsory) to join our online conference, where you may direct questions to the students to earn a deeper understanding in their intended project and to verify their understanding of the topic. All professional reviewers will have their name published on our summerschool website (on request we can also send you a digital certificate stating your effort). Patient / Carer reviewers will not be exposed on the website for privacy reasons.
